UNIT I - INTRODUCTION
Survey of computer graphics, Overview of graphics
systems – Video display devices, Raster scan systems, Random scan systems,
Graphics monitors and Workstations, Input devices, Hard copy Devices,
Graphics Software; Output primitives – points and lines, line drawing
algorithms, loading the frame buffer, line function; circle and ellipse
generating algorithms; Pixel addressing and object geometry, filled area
primitives.
|
|
|
UNIT II - TWO
DIMENSIONAL GRAPHICS
Two dimensional geometric transformations – Matrix
representations and homogeneous coordinates, composite transformations; Two
dimensional viewing – viewing pipeline, viewing coordinate reference frame;
widow-to-viewport coordinate transformation, Two dimensional viewing
functions; clipping operations – point, line, and polygon clipping algorithms.
|
|
|
UNIT III -
THREE DIMENSIONAL GRAPHICS
Three dimensional concepts; Three dimensional
object representations – Polygon surfaces- Polygon tables- Plane equations -
Polygon meshes; Curved Lines and surfaces, Quadratic surfaces; Blobby
objects; Spline representations – Bezier curves and surfaces -B-Spline curves
and surfaces. TRANSFORMATION AND VIEWING: Three dimensional geometric and
modeling transformations – Translation, Rotation, Scaling, composite
transformations; Three dimensional viewing – viewing pipeline, viewing
coordinates, Projections, Clipping; Visible surface detection methods.
|
|
|
UNIT IV -ILLUMINATION
AND COLOUR MODELS
Light sources - basic illumination models –
halftone patterns and dithering techniques; Properties of light - Standard
primaries and chromaticity diagram; Intuitive colour concepts - RGB colour
model - YIQ colour model - CMY colour model - HSV colour model - HLS colour
model; Colour selection.
|
|
|
UNIT V -ANIMATIONS
& REALISM
ANIMATION GRAPHICS: Design of Animation
sequences – animation function – raster animation – key frame systems –
motion specification –morphing – tweening. COMPUTER GRAPHICS REALISM: Tiling
the plane – Recursively defined curves – Koch curves – C curves – Dragons –
space filling curves – fractals – Grammar based models – fractals – turtle
graphics – ray tracing.
